
python怎么抓取大数据
用户关注问题
Python抓取大数据时如何保证效率?
使用Python进行大数据抓取时,怎样才能提高抓取效率并减少资源消耗?
提升Python抓取大数据效率的方法
可以通过使用异步编程库如asyncio和aiohttp来实现并发抓取,从而提高效率。另外,合理设置请求频率、使用多线程或多进程技术,以及优化数据存储方式,都会有助于减少资源消耗和提升抓取速度。
Python适合抓取哪些类型的大数据?
Python在大数据抓取方面适合处理哪些数据类型和数据源?
Python抓取大数据的应用场景
Python适用于从网页、API接口、数据库以及日志文件中抓取文本、图片和结构化数据。借助丰富的第三方库,如requests、Scrapy、BeautifulSoup等,可以应对多种数据格式和来源,满足大数据抓取需求。
在Python抓取大数据时如何处理反爬措施?
遇到目标网站有反爬虫机制时,Python抓取大数据应采取哪些策略避免被封禁?
应对反爬虫机制的Python策略
可以通过模拟浏览器行为使用Selenium,添加请求头信息伪装用户身份,设置代理IP池更换访问IP,控制访问频率以防止触发网站限制等方法,有效绕过反爬虫措施保障抓取工作顺利进行。